Keywords: Colorado Memorandum of Lease, Wireless Communication Facility, types Detailed description: The Colorado Memorandum of Lease for Wireless Communication Facility is a legal document that governs the terms and conditions of leasing arrangements for the installation and operation of wireless communication facilities within the state of Colorado. This memorandum serves as an agreement between the property owner (lessor) and the wireless communication company (lessee), outlining their respective rights, obligations, and responsibilities. Under this memorandum, the lessor grants the lessee the right to install and maintain wireless communication equipment on their property, typically in the form of cell towers, antennas, or other infrastructure necessary to support wireless networks. In return, the lessee pays rent to the lessor for the use of their land or structures. There are several types of Colorado Memorandum of Lease (Wireless Communication Facility) that can be tailored to different specific scenarios: 1. Ground Lease: This type of lease involves the installation of wireless communication facilities directly on the ground, such as a cell tower placed on a land parcel. It specifies the terms related to land usage, rent payments, maintenance responsibilities, and any potential development or modification provisions. 2. Rooftop Lease: In this type of lease, wireless communication equipment is installed on the roof of a building, typically commercial or residential. The memorandum outlines the terms related to access, structural considerations, insurance requirements, and rent payment arrangements. 3. Collocation Lease: A collocation lease is applicable when multiple wireless communication companies share the same infrastructure. It governs the terms of access, rent division, maintenance responsibilities, and dispute resolution mechanisms. The Colorado Memorandum of Lease (Wireless Communication Facility) covers various essential provisions, including the lease term, rent escalation clauses, indemnification and liability, insurance requirements, environmental compliance, access rights, subleasing restrictions, and dispute resolution procedures. A small cell installation consists of small radio equipment and antennas that can be placed on structures such as streetlights, the sides of buildings, or poles. They are about the size of a pizza box or backpack, and are essential for transmitting data to and from a wireless device.

Small cell facilities are allowed in the public right of way per federal and state laws, just like other utilities. The City of Boulder has developed a permitting system to ensure that small cell facilities are placed in a way that minimizes their impacts within the areas that the city is allowed to regulate.
